Estimating Your Kitchen Remodeling Budget
One of the most important decisions in preparing for the design process is to establish a reasonable budget. Many homeowners hesitate to share their budget requirements with their designer, however your design professional is your partner who will recommend products and design options that fulfill your budget and your product desires.

Want to Add Home Value? Look in the Basement
Consider that building an addition or moving and buying a larger home runs about $150 to $200 a square foot. The cost of finishing a basement is only $40 to $75 a square foot. Basement finish is two to three times more cost effective in adding living space to a home than any other option.
